What does Ranae mean and where does it come from?
Ranae is a variation of the name Renae, which is derived from the French 'rené' meaning 'reborn'. The name is often associated with joyfulness and renewal. How popular is Ranae right now?
Falling — down 1748 spots — currently #14897 in the US out of 135.5k tracked names
| Year | US Rank | Births | vs Prior Year |
|---|
| 2024 | #14897 | 6 | ▼ down 1748 · -14% births |
| 2023 | #13149 | 7 | ▼ down 2022 · -12% births |
| 2020 | #11127 | 8 | ▼ down 1566 · -27% births |
| 2015 | #9561 | 11 | ▼ down 787 · -15% births |
| 2010 | #8774 | 13 | ▲ up 197 · +8% births |
| 2005 | #8971 | 12 | ▲ up 6317 · +140% births |
| 2000 | #15288 | 5 | ▼ down 5595 · -37% births |
| 1995 | #9693 | 8 | ▼ down 4074 · -50% births |
| 1990 | #5619 | 16 | ▼ down 2950 · -56% births |
| 1985 | #2669 | 36 | ▲ up 773 · +50% births |
| 1980 | #3442 | 24 | ▼ down 1404 · -44% births |
| 1975 | #2038 | 43 | ▼ down 244 · -14% births |
| 1970 | #1794 | 50 | ▼ down 255 · -6% births |
| 1965 | #1539 | 53 | ▼ down 126 · -13% births |
| 1960 | #1413 | 61 | — |
The story of Ranae
Ranae entered American naming records in 1931 and has been in use for over 93 years. With 2,426 total births recorded, Ranae remains relatively uncommon. Once ranked #2436 in 1935, the name has become less common in recent years, sitting at #13149 in 2023.
